This article will detail what ShortPoint Automated Installation is and demonstrate how to use it to install ShortPoint on your SharePoint sites. This is the recommended installation method for ShortPoint SPFx.
NOTEThe installation process is the same for all license options (Lite, Pro, or Enterprise). However, if you have the Lite license, you're required to assign a single SharePoint site to use. For more information, check out our Licensing Options.
TABLE OF CONTENTS
Prerequisites
- You must be a Global Microsoft 365 Admin.
What Is ShortPoint Automated Installation
We aim to make your ShortPoint experience seamless from day one, which is why we created ShortPoint Automated Installation.
Simply put, it streamlines the entire installation process. Compared to manual installation, this method significantly reduces the time needed to add ShortPoint SPFx to your SharePoint sites.
With it, you don’t have to manually download and upload the SPFx file to your App Catalog anymore. All you have to do is go to install.shortpoint.com and follow the steps already laid out for you. You can also go through our in-depth guide below for more details.

Step-by-step Tutorial
Follow the steps closely to get started with ShortPoint:
Step 1: Fill the form
- Go to shortpoint.com and click Start Trial:

- Fill in the necessary details and click Create my Account:

Step 2: Sign in with Microsoft 365
- Select Sign in with Microsoft 365.
- You will be redirected to the login page. Log in to your account.
NOTEAfter completing the trial form, you'll need to log in to your Office 365 account. This login doesn't install ShortPoint yet—it simply verifies whether you have the necessary permissions to install apps on your tenant. If you lack these permissions, you'll be directed to a page where you can request assistance from your SharePoint admins. Meanwhile, you can explore ShortPoint's features through an interactive demo.
Step 3: Add ShortPoint to a SharePoint site
- You can either [1] add ShortPoint to a new site or [2] add it to any of your existing sites. Select the option that fits your needs.

- Accept the terms and conditions.
- Click Add ShortPoint.
- (Optional) While waiting for the installation to be completed, you can also schedule a demo with our experts. Simply select Book my walkthrough.

- Wait for the installation to be completed, then select Go to your Site.
Step 4: Start Designing
- You will be redirected to your SharePoint page. Click Start Designing.
Congratulations! You have successfully installed ShortPoint SPFx on your SharePoint site.
